As a Housing Management Coordinator, you’ll deliver high-quality housing management and frontline support services across our supported living schemes. You’ll be at the heart of our services—ensuring buildings are safe and well maintained, customer outcomes are front of mind, and individuals are supported to sustain their tenancies and reach their full potential.
What You’ll Be Doing
* Deliver day-to-day housing and building management across supported living schemes
* Carry out vital health & safety and compliance checks, including fire safety
* Support customers to maintain tenancies, build independence, and achieve positive outcomes
* Manage rent accounts, including income collection, direct debits, and supporting benefit claims
* Respond to customer queries, feedback, and complaints with a focus on excellent service
* Complete assessments, sign-ups, and tenancy processes for new and existing customers
* Work collaboratively with customers and partner agencies to develop housing plans and risk assessments
* Build strong partnerships with external stakeholders, including health, social care, and community organisations
* Identify and manage risks, including safeguarding concerns, ensuring compliance with all relevant policies
* Play a key role in maintaining occupancy levels and promoting available homes
* Participate in an out-of-hours on-call rota

Stonewater is a leading housing provider. We manage around 40,000 homes, serving 93,000 customers across our portfolio of affordable properties for general rent, shared ownership and sale, alongside specialist accommodation, with an ambitious house-building programme.
Our mission is to provide quality homes and services for people whose needs are not met by the open market.
